StockMarketEye is a handy and reliable application which will help you view and analyze the stock market. Track the performance of your IRA and other investments with portfolios.
Keep your eye on the market with watchlists. Gain perspective on market movement with dynamic stock charts. See the performance of all of your investments at a glance with the investment tracking overview. Find ticker symbols with the built-in symbol search. Get free quotes, updated automatically or on-demand. View basic fundamental ratios.
Access stocks, mutual funds, ETFs, indexes or currency pairs from most major world exchanges. Keep your investing ideas on your desktop, not on the Internet.
Here are some key features of "StockMarketEye":
· Broaden your market view by tracking an unlimited number of stocks, mutual funds, indexes or currency pairs. Organize them into watchlists for easy viewing.
· Quickly find the stocks you are looking for using the integrated search function. Double click one of the search results to add it to your currently selected Watchlist or drag-and-drop it onto one of your other Watchlists.
· Save time using StockMarketEye's simple, intuitive interface that makes it easy to manage the stocks in your Watchlists. Adding a stock is as simple as selecting the first empty line in the Watchlist and typing the stocks's symbol. Drag-and-drop stocks from one Watchlist to another. Remove them with a simple click of a button.
· Get a quick Fundamentals View of the stocks in your watchlists. Simply click the Blue-Book button under the Watchlist's name to switch to the Fundamentals View. Click the Dollar-Sign to go back to the standard Prices View.
· Flexible quote retrieval using free internet servers. Get quotes for the stocks in your watchlists as often as you want using either StockMarketEye's flexible "streaming" quote system or on-demand quote retrieval.

What's New in This Release: [ read full changelog ]
· Brokerage Import – you can now import your brokerage account data directly from select brokerages including Fidelity, TD Ameritrade, Scottrade, E*Trade, Vanguard and more. This new feature, we believe, will be extremely useful for current and new users of StockMarketEye.
· Reports View – this new feature includes a transactions report, a gain/loss report and a back-in-time report. But it also has room to grow and will include additional types of reports in the future.
· Portfolio Data Entry Windows – the way you record buys/sells and other transactions has been streamlined. The data entry windows have been redesigned to make it easier to enter transactions, whether they are buys/sells, dividends, splits or cash transactions.
